Renishaw: RSLA stainless steel linear scale A-9765-0880
RSLA absolute high accuracy stainless steel scale is compatible with Renishaw’s revolutionary, true absolute optical encoder system, RESOLUTE™. RSLA stainless steel scale is available in a range of lengths up to 5 m, with 5 m lengths having an overall accuracy better than ±4 µm - an industry first! Combined with readheads featuring low sub-divisional error (±40 nm), advanced optics, resolution to 1 nm and simple installation and setup, RSLA provides outstanding motion control performance. RSLA offers the ease of use of a tape scale yet has the performance of a glass spar; the scale can be coiled for simple storage and handling yet behaves as a spar once uncoiled. The choice of mechanical or adhesive mounting makes RSLA perfect for long-travel applications where metrology cannot be compromised.Shatter-proof RSLA high-precision stainless steel scale, offering higher accuracy than glass scales and long lengths up to 5 m, with ±4 µm accuracy over a complete 5 m length

System features

• Single track optical absolute scale • 30 µm nominal scale pitch ensures exceptional motion control performance • Robust special composition stainless steel with defined coefficient of thermal expansion (10.1 ±0.2 µm/m/°C@20 °C) • Coilable for simple storage and handling • Available in defined lengths up to 5 m • ±40 nm sub-divisional error for smooth velocity control • Resolution to 1 nm • Maximum speed of 100 m/s
What is RSLA30 scale?

RSLA30 is a stainless steel spar scale featuring 30 µm pitch absolute scale code.
It is comparable to fine pitch glass scales and offers a total accuracy (including slope and linearity) better than ±4 µm over a 5 m length. It can also be coiled for simple storage and handling yet once uncoiled behaves as a spar scale.
System designers can choose between specially formulated adhesive tape or mechanical clips to suit mounting requirements. Both mounting methods allow for independent thermal expansion to that of the substrate
